Output 00b58aa1d1c54c88ea49b529515fc1c48b76a0a404363e493904b452b39c485d:30

value
565657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 757faa469b20e82ea26b77c922e4aea34b3a4245 OP_EQUAL
address
3CQHvKMn5BWDwfvTxovwN3aQvTiu5TYAsa
transaction
00b58aa1d1c54c88ea49b529515fc1c48b76a0a404363e493904b452b39c485d
spent
true